食品药品监督管理是保障公众健康和安全的重要环节,随着互联网技术的飞速发展,构建一个高效、安全且易于维护的食品药品监督管理网站显得尤为重要,本文将详细介绍如何使用PHP技术来开发这样一个网站,包括前端页面设计、后端逻辑处理以及数据存储等方面。
图片来源于网络,如有侵权联系删除
项目背景与目标
当前,我国食品药品监管部门面临着信息孤岛现象严重、数据共享困难等问题,为了解决这些问题,我们需要建立一个统一的食品药品监督管理网站,实现数据的集中管理和实时更新,该网站应具备以下功能:
- 企业注册与管理:允许企业在线注册和更新基本信息;
- 产品追溯:支持产品的全流程追溯,从生产到销售各个环节的信息记录;
- 风险预警:通过大数据分析技术,及时发现潜在的安全隐患并进行预警;
- 投诉举报:提供一个便捷的渠道供消费者进行投诉和举报;
- 信息公开:及时发布最新的政策法规和企业动态等信息。
系统架构设计
前端页面设计
前端页面采用HTML5、CSS3和JavaScript等技术进行开发,确保页面的响应式布局和高性能表现,利用Ajax技术实现无刷新的数据交互,提升用户体验。
页面结构示例:
- 首页:展示最新公告和政策法规等关键信息;
- 企业中心:包含企业注册、信息查询等功能模块;
- 产品追溯:提供产品条形码扫描入口及追溯结果展示界面;
- 投诉举报:设置简洁明了的表单供用户填写投诉内容;
后端逻辑处理
后端主要使用PHP语言编写,负责处理用户的请求、业务逻辑和数据存储等工作,我们选择MySQL作为数据库管理系统,因为它具有高并发读写能力且易于扩展。
图片来源于网络,如有侵权联系删除
数据库设计:
- 企业信息表:存储企业的基本信息如名称、地址等;
- 产品信息表:记录产品的详细信息及其相关图片文件路径;
- 投诉记录表:保存消费者的投诉内容和处理状态等信息;
安全性与隐私保护
安全性是食品药品监督管理网站的核心问题之一,我们将采取一系列措施来确保系统的安全性和用户的隐私:
- HTTPS加密传输:所有敏感信息均通过HTTPS协议进行加密传输,防止中间人攻击;
- 输入验证:对用户提交的所有数据进行严格校验,避免SQL注入等安全问题;
- 权限控制:对不同角色(管理员、普通用户)分配不同的操作权限,防止越权访问;
实施步骤与关键技术
实施步骤:
- 需求分析与规划:明确项目的具体需求和预期效果;
- 技术选型与搭建环境:确定合适的开发工具和环境配置;
- 前端开发:按照设计方案完成各页面的制作;
- 后端开发:实现业务逻辑处理和数据管理功能;
- 测试与优化:进行全面的质量检查和性能调优工作;
- 部署上线:将网站部署至服务器并对外开放使用。
关键技术点:
- RESTful API设计:定义清晰、可读性强的API接口供前后端通信使用;
- 缓存机制:合理运用缓存策略提高系统响应速度和资源利用率;
- 日志记录与分析:定期收集和分析系统运行日志以监控异常情况并及时处理。
总结与展望
通过对食品药品监督管理网站的深入研究和实践,我们可以看到其在实际应用中的巨大价值,随着科技的不断进步和创新,我们有理由相信这个平台将会发挥更加重要的作用,为我国的食品药品安全保驾护航!
标签: #食品 药品 监督 网站 源码 php
评论列表